|
@@ -201,11 +201,13 @@ def wait_for_engine_window(xdisplay, engine_process, timeout_seconds=20, search_
|
|
|
def _enable_extended_controls(xdisplay, engine_window, keyboard_mapping):
|
|
|
for keysym in keyboard_mapping.keys():
|
|
|
x_grab_keysym(xdisplay, engine_window, keysym)
|
|
|
+ print("INFO Enabled Extended Controls")
|
|
|
|
|
|
|
|
|
def _disable_extended_controls(xdisplay, engine_window, keyboard_mapping):
|
|
|
for keysym in keyboard_mapping.keys():
|
|
|
x_ungrab_keysym(xdisplay, engine_window, keysym)
|
|
|
+ print("INFO Disabled Extended Controls")
|
|
|
|
|
|
|
|
|
def run_extended_keyboard_controls(engine_process, toggle_keysym_name):
|
|
@@ -261,9 +263,6 @@ def run_extended_keyboard_controls(engine_process, toggle_keysym_name):
|
|
|
keyboard_mapping,
|
|
|
)
|
|
|
controls_enabled = not controls_enabled
|
|
|
- print("INFO {} Extended Controls".format(
|
|
|
- "Enabled" if controls_enabled else "Disabled",
|
|
|
- ))
|
|
|
else:
|
|
|
if controls_enabled and keysym_in in keyboard_mapping:
|
|
|
keysym_out = keyboard_mapping[keysym_in]
|